摘要
PROBLEM TO BE SOLVED: To obtain a zirconia-graphite material refractory having excellent spalling resistance even if the content of zirconia is increased to improve corrosion resistance. SOLUTION: This zirconia-graphite refractory is obtained by using a raw material composition comprising 40-87 wt.% middle particle zirconia having 150-10 μm particle diameter, 10-50 wt.% fine powder zirconia having 10 μm particle diameter and 2-10 wt.% graphite raw material, based on the finding that a thermal shock resistance can be improved in the region of the increased amount of the used zirconia by properly regulating particle constitution. The zirconia-graphite refractory can be also obtained by using 1-30 wt.% coarse particle zirconia having 150-500 μm particle diameter, 40-88 wt.% middle particle zirconia having 150-10 μm particle diameter and 10-50 wt.% fine powder zirconia having 10 μm particle diameter as the zirconia raw material.
